Description

The Straw Cup’s almond-shaped, spill-proof straw conforms to tot’s mouth and minimizes mess, easing the transition from bottle, breast feeding, or sippy cup. The straw valve opens as soon as tot’s lips touch spout for easy drinking, and the hinged cap closes to create a leakproof seal. The removable handles provide a comfortable grip for your little one, and the cap and straw are removable for easy, thorough cleaning. BPA-, PVC-, Phtalate-Free. Dishwasher Safe. 4 months+.

UNIQUE STRAW VALVE — This item has what we call a ‘bite valve’ that means the child needs to press their lips down onto the straw which opens the valve and they can drink through it. OXO Tot did this so that when the cup is dropped or knocked over, the straw will not spill due to the valve preventing this
SHAPED FOR EASY SIPPING — Most children adapt to this straw very quickly and figure it out, however there is sometimes a learning curve when children first start using it. Especially if they have used a regular straw in the past

    This is my second one. I bought the first one at toys-r-us on a whim, and it turned out to be the best thing for transitioning from bottle to sippy cup. Just ordered a second so that we always have a clean one.I had to teach my son how to use it, since he couldn’t figure it out at first. I filled it with 6oz of water (boiled and cooled), then i laid him in my lap and gave him a bottle. When he finished the bottle, i switched to the straw cup. That way he could understand he was supposed to suck, and with the straw cup at an angle with full water, he didn’t need to suck very hard to get water to come out. After that he new exactly what to do, even when upright.It’s great because he doesn’t need to understand the lift motion, like with bottle or cups, and he can drink as much as he needs and I don’t need to guess how much to give him.
